Chapter 43
Hanna groaned and opened her eyes.
Or, at least, that was what she tried to do. Only one obeyed, however, as the other appeared glued shut. She reached up and gently probed the area.
Her fingers came back sticky with blood.
Where am I?
Hanna wiped enough blood away until she was able to open her eye. But even with both open now, and apparently functioning well, she still had no idea where she was. The only thing that was clear was that Hanna was in a dark room that smelled of fresh dirt. A single bulb dangled from what appeared to be worn wooden joists above her head, but the light it produced was a pale yellow that barely reached her.
âHello?â she croaked.
Hanna wished sheâd kept her mouth shut. It felt as if someone had put her head in a vice and was trying to shorten the distance between her ears.
Talking seemed to speed up this process.
With a moan, Hanna stood, only to bump the top of her head against something that forced her back down again.
âW-what?â
Hanna reached up and pressed her hands against what felt like a wire fence of some sort. Panic set in and this rush of adrenaline somehow triggered her memory.
Everything about the alley, the John, and Robin came roaring back.
âHelp,â she cried. âHeeeeeeelp me!â
The cage that surrounded her appeared to be made up of sections of chain link fence. She wrapped her fingers between the sections in front of her face and pulled. It held fast.
No longer concerned about her headache, Hanna cleared her throat and then shouted at the top of her lungs.
âHelp! Help me!â Tears streamed down her face, mixing with the blood around her eye. âHeeeeeelp!â
âSave your breath.â
Hanna jumped back and pressed her lower half into the metal cage, moving as far away from the voice as possible.
âHello? Whoâs there?â
âItâs me.â The voice was raw and hoarse, but recognizable.
âRobin? Robin, wha-what happened? Where are we?â
She wiped pink tears from her face and focused. There was another cage beside hers, separated by a gap of two or three feet. Inside, Robin sat cross-legged, her hands on her milky thighs, her head hung low.
She was completely nude.
This wasnât the confident girl that Hanna had met, plastic gun or not. Sheâd been reduced to a terrified fifteen-year-old. It dawned on Hanna that she was also naked, and while this came as a surpriseâmostly that she hadnât noticed earlierâit wasnât as big a deal as it might have been a few days ago.
What could this John do to her that Brett hadnât already?
âWhere are we?â
âI donât know,â Robin said softly, not even looking up from her lap.
âI was in the alley and then⦠did he take us somewhere?â
âI donât know, Hanna.â
âWe have to get out of here,â Hanna said, her desperation mounting. She grabbed the wire cage and rattled it again. The metal flexed and bowed between her fingers but gave no indication that it would break. âWhere are we?â
âI donât know, Hanna. I donât know what happened.
